At Furze Platt, ticket purchasing is streamlined with operational ticket machines available, although it's worth noting that tickets bought online cannot be collected at this station. The station is equipped to issue smartcards but doesn't provide validators. Accessibility features include step-free access through a short steep ramp, ensuring those with mobility needs are accommodated. However, accessible facilities such as toilets and car park equipment are not available. The station is under CCTV surveillance for safety!
During the weekdays, from 06:45 to 11:30, staff are on hand to offer help from a designated help point, ready to facilitate a smooth and stress-free travel experience. While there are no luggage storage facilities, rest assured that you can seek assistance and real-time updates from the customer information systems available on-site. Furze Platt might not boast lounge areas or Wi-Fi access, but it ensures essential support for its commuters.

While Euxton Balshaw Lane may not offer an array of high-tech gadgets or extensive facilities, it does cater to the basics. The station lacks a staffed ticket office, but you’ll find ticket machines conveniently positioned to serve your needs. However, if online travel can't be managed, fear not—tickets can still be purchased and collected directly from these machines. Induction loops are installed for travelers with hearing impairments, ensuring accessibility for everyone.
For those considering cycling to the station, there are eight bicycle stands located at the station's front. Though there's no sheltered storage or bicycle hire scheme, it's a cyclist-friendly station nonetheless. Step-free access is provided at Euxton Balshaw Lane, making it an inclusive choice for passengers with mobility constraints. Access to platforms is facilitated via ramps and landings, although some travelers might prefer to use the 26 steps from Balshaw Lane road overbridge.
Whether your destination or starting point, Euxton Balshaw Lane offers various interconnected transport alternatives. Rail replacement services can be found in the station parking area, ensuring your journey continues even if train services are interrupted. While there is no direct taxi service at Euxton Balshaw Lane, travelers can easily book a taxi through Cab4You's online platform, accessed via Northern Railway's website. Local bus services are also available, providing an alternative mean to explore the surrounding areas.
